    Abstract: Embodiments of the present disclosure include techniques processing dynamically sparse neural networks as dense computations. A permutation is performed to translate an input tensor from a sparse format into a dense format. Once in a dense format, dense computation can be performed to generate output data that is also in the dense format. A reverse permutation may then be performed to translate the output data back into the sparse format. An analysis of the operator is performed prior to runtime to determine the one or more dimensions of the tensor expression associated with the operator that are permutation invariant. The permutation may permutate the input tensor across dimensions that are permutation invariant.

    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a heparin neutralizing peptide, a heparin neutralizer, and use thereof, and belongs to the technical field of biomedicine. The heparin neutralizing peptide includes tandem repeating units. The repeating units each have an amino acid sequence shown in SEQ ID NO: 1, specifically VPGKG, where lysine (K) has a positive charge, the repeating units each have a positive charge, and the heparin neutralizing peptide has a plurality of positive charges. The heparin neutralizing peptide with positive charges can bind to a heparin with negative charges through electrostatic interaction to form macromolecular substances, and the macromolecular substances are eliminated from the body by liver metabolism, so that the anticoagulation of the heparin is shielded. Furthermore, the heparin neutralizing peptide provided in the present disclosure can significantly reduce toxic and side effects of neutralizing heparin and reduce hemolysis compared with protamine sulfate in the prior art.

    Abstract: The present disclosure discloses a flamed-based vacuum generator, including a shell and a combustion assembly, where the shell has a cavity, the cavity being a space having at least one opening, and the combustion assembly includes a combustible object and an igniter, the igniter being configured to ignite the combustible object, the combustible object generating a flame in the cavity, and the flame extinguishing in the cavity. In the present disclosure, through in-depth study of the internal mechanism of vacuum generated by flame combustion, it is found that the extinguishing process of a flame is the key to the generation of vacuum, and a larger flame and more sufficient combustion indicate a higher vacuum pressure generated in the cavity after the flame is extinguished.
